Water damage can be a devastating experience for homeowners, and it often comes from unexpected sources. A recent project at Metrix Restoration highlighted an all-too-common problem: a water leak originating from a failed toilet water valve, which sent water cascading into the air duct of the bathroom floor. The situation required extracting over 15 gallons of water from the HVAC unit, and it provided a stark reminder of the importance of understanding and properly addressing water damage within HVAC systems.

Understanding the Complexity

Water damage to an HVAC unit is more than just a simple repair. It’s a complex issue governed by specific standards such as the IICRC S500, S520, and NADCA regulations for HVAC cleaning. These regulations ensure the proper treatment of not only the HVAC unit itself but also the affected “contents/property” within a home.

The Process of Cleaning and Decontaminating an HVAC System

  • Assessment: Identifying the source of the water and the extent of damage is crucial. Experienced professionals utilize specialized tools to gauge moisture levels and develop an action plan.
  • Water Extraction: In the case described, over 15 gallons of water had to be extracted from the HVAC system. This step must be conducted with care and precision to prevent further damage.
  • Cleaning and Decontamination: The HVAC system must be cleaned and decontaminated according to specific standards. This includes the removal of contaminants and the application of appropriate antimicrobial agents.
  • Drying and Dehumidification: Proper drying ensures that hidden moisture pockets are addressed, preventing the growth of mold and mildew.
  • UV Light Installation: Finally, per NADCA standards, a UV Light should be installed for proper decontamination.

The Threat of Mold Growth in HVAC Systems

When water invades an HVAC system, it creates a breeding ground for mold and bacteria. These organisms thrive in damp, dark environments, like the inner components of an HVAC system following water damage. Once mold growth begins, it can quickly spread throughout the home, affecting indoor air quality and leading to potential health issues.

 

UV Lights: A Proactive Solution

Ultraviolet (UV) lights have become a critical tool in the fight against mold growth in HVAC systems, particularly after water damage. Here’s why:

Continuous Sanitization

  • UV lights constantly emit a germ-killing radiation that’s effective against mold, bacteria, and viruses.

Energy Efficiency

  • UV lights can enhance the efficiency of the HVAC system by keeping the coils and drainage pans free from microbial growth.

Enhanced Air Quality

  • By eliminating microorganisms, UV lights improve the air quality inside the home, reducing the risk of allergies, respiratory issues, and other health problems.

Compliance with Standards

  • Installation of UV lights aligns with the best practices recommended by industry experts, ensuring that the HVAC system is restored to a safe condition post-water damage.

The Installation Process

1. Professional Assessment: A qualified technician will evaluate the HVAC system to determine the most effective placement for the UV lights.

2. Integration: UV lights are installed within the HVAC system, focusing on areas most susceptible to mold growth, such as coils and drainage pans.

3. Ongoing Maintenance: Regular inspections and maintenance of UV lights ensure their long-term effectiveness in combating mold and enhancing system performance.

Preventing Sump Pump Failures and Flooded Basements

Tips for Homeowners

Dealing with a flooded basement due to a sump pump failure can be a distressing experience for homeowners. However, taking proactive measures to prevent such incidents can save you from the stress, inconvenience, and potential water damage. In this article, we’ll share essential tips on how homeowners can prevent sump pump failures and flooded basements, ensuring the optimal functioning of their sump pumps and maintaining a dry and safe living environment.

The Key to Sump Pump Performance

Schedule an annual inspection of your sump pump by a qualified plumber to check for any signs of wear, damage, or malfunctions. Regular inspections help identify issues before they escalate into major problems.

Cleaning the Sump Pit

Keep the sump pit clean and free from debris, dirt, and small objects that can interfere with the sump pump’s operation. A clogged sump pit can impede the pump’s ability to remove water effectively.

Test Run the Sump Pump

Regularly test the sump pump by pouring a bucket of water into the sump pit. Ensure that the pump activates, pumps out the water, and shuts off automatically. This helps verify that the pump is in proper working condition.

Power Backup for Added Security

Battery Backup

Consider installing a battery backup system for your sump pump. During power outages or electrical failures, the battery backup ensures that your sump pump can continue to operate and protect your basement from flooding.

Water-Powered Backup

An alternative option is a water-powered backup sump pump. This type of backup system uses the water pressure from your home’s plumbing to pump out water from the sump pit, providing an additional layer of protection.

Maintain Proper Drainage

Extend Downspouts

Ensure that downspouts are directed away from the foundation of your home. Extending downspouts and redirecting water away from the house helps prevent excess water from entering the sump pit and overburdening the pump.

Grading and Landscaping

Properly grade the landscape around your home to ensure water flows away from the foundation. Landscaping and drainage solutions can help divert rainwater and melting snow from your home, reducing the strain on the sump pump. 

Prepare for Inclement Weather

Storm Preparation

Keep your sump pump in optimal condition before heavy rainfall or storms. Check the pump’s operation and battery backup (if applicable) to ensure it’s ready to handle any potential water intrusion.

Install a Water Alarm

Consider installing a water alarm in the sump pit or basement. Water alarms provide an early warning if water levels rise unexpectedly, allowing you to take immediate action before a flood occurs.

Regularly Inspect and Maintain Your Home

Inspect your plumbing system regularly for leaks or drips. Addressing plumbing leaks promptly helps prevent excess water from entering the sump pit and overwhelming the pump.

Maintain Gutters and Roof

Regularly clean and maintain gutters and the roof to prevent debris and water from pooling around the foundation of your home. Proper gutter maintenance reduces the risk of water seepage into the basement.

What’s Typically Involved in Plumbing and Sewage Line Backup Jobs

Plumbing and sewage line backup jobs involve a series of steps to identify and resolve the root cause of the issue. Here’s what you can expect from the process:

Initial Assessment and Diagnosis

The plumber will start by conducting a thorough assessment of the plumbing system and sewage lines. Using advanced tools and techniques, they will locate the blockage or backup’s source, determining the appropriate course of action.

Clearing the Blockage

Once the source is identified, the plumber will work to clear the blockage causing the backup. This may involve using specialized equipment, such as drain snakes or hydro jetting, to remove debris and obstructions.

 Inspection and Repairs

 After the blockage is cleared, the plumber will inspect the sewage lines for any damage or potential issues. If necessary, they will perform repairs to restore the integrity of the system and prevent future backups.

Estimating the Duration of the Job

The duration of plumbing and sewage line backup jobs can vary depending on the complexity of the issue and the extent of repairs required. In general, straightforward blockages may be resolved within a few hours, while more complex problems or extensive repairs may take a day or more to complete.

The Risks of Water Contamination

Sewage line backups result in the contamination of water with harmful pathogens, bacteria, and other hazardous substances. This contaminated water, often referred to as black water, poses serious health risks to anyone exposed to it.

Health Hazards

Exposure to black water can lead to a range of health issues, including gastrointestinal infections, respiratory problems, and skin irritations. The water contains disease-causing organisms that can be particularly harmful to vulnerable individuals, such as children, the elderly, and those with compromised immune systems.

Unsalvageable Materials

Due to the high level of contamination, materials and items that come into contact with black water are considered unsalvageable. Porous materials like carpets, drywall, and upholstery are likely to absorb the contaminated water, making them unsafe for use and necessitating their proper disposal.
